camry acceleration shutter

Hi I own a 92 toyota camry. When I have the car in neutral it runs completely fine, but when I accelerate it's ok until I go for that extra boost. The car then makes one violent shake, the rpm's go back down and will continue to accelerate slowly. Whats wrong with my car?
